Table 4 Pearson’s correlation coefficients (r) for the relationship between secondary metabolite contents of C. asiatica extracts and their antioxidant capacities

From: Interrelationship between secondary metabolites and antioxidant capacities of Centella asiatica using bivariate and multivariate correlation analyses

Parameter

ABTS

DPPH

FRAP

Madecassoside

0.793**

0.750**

0.832**

Asiaticoside

0.853**

0.777**

0.882**

Madecassic acid

− 0.304

− 0.454

− 0.380

Asiatic acid

− 0.304

− 0.389

− 0.370

Chlorogenic acid

0.721**

0.744**

0.765**

Caffeic acid

− 0.049

0.018

− 0.116

3,4-Dicaffeoylquinic acid

0.085

0.274

0.208

1,5-Dicaffeoylquinic acid

0.528*

0.606*

0.607*

Ellagic acid

0.714**

0.776**

0.754**

Cynaroside

0.783*

0.692

0.780*

Scutellarin

0.834**

0.728**

0.849**

Miquelianin

0.652*

0.616*

0.722**

  1. Pearson correlation coefficients were determined to confirm the bivariate correlation. The asterisks indicate significant differences between the bivariate correlations
  2. *p < 0.05; **p < 0.01
